How to Color
Colouring the ARC Assault Unit emerging through the smoke and rubble, one should focus on the power, the contrast and the atmosphere. Begin with the Armour of the Assault Unit in solid and commanding colors dark gray, gunmetal, subdued olive or matte black. Apply lighter strokes where armor plates, edges of armors and surfaces of weapons delineate structure and add the intimidating look to the unit. Mechanical elements and weapon parts are welcome to be decorated with metallic silvers or some metal hues which are darker.
Light grey, charcoal and cool blue- grey soft gradients should be used to provide the smoke surrounding the unit to give it a feeling of depth and movement. In the smoke sections there must not be hard outlines, but soft blending to give the effect of drifting clouds. Concrete greys, dusty brown and broken stone colours can be used over the rubble and debris, the deeper shading under the larger pieces of it can be used to put it on a more realistic plane.
In order to make it futuristic you can use a faint glow as an accents on visors, power cores or weapon lights with subtle colours such as red, blue or amber. These focal points an assist in getting the attention of the observer without having to overwhelm the scene. Coloured pencils are perfect to mix smoke and rubble texture, whereas markers are effective with armour plates of bright colours and sharp industrial lines. The overall palette of the picture must be slightly subdued, to ensure that the Assault Unit is the apparent body of interest, which further establishes a sense of emergence and domination amid the disorganisation.
